## Env Vars — Garage Feed

Quick notes for the sync: the Stallwick occupancy feed now pushes counts from all four downtown decks every 30 seconds. `GF_POLL_MS` and `GF_DECK_FILTER` behave as before, no drama there. The only gotcha is the upstream sensor gateway now requires an auth credential instead of IP allowlisting, so that has to live in the env file. Put the credential line right below this paragraph.

secret setting of fajof-tagep: VAULT_KEY13=796f7aba7157f

Subject: DR Drill — Queue Log Compaction (Brindlewick MQ)

Hi — for Thursday's disaster-recovery drill, we'll simulate a failed log compaction on the Brindlewick message queue and restore from the cold segment archive. Please confirm the release freeze window beforehand. The restore tool will prompt for operator credentials, then halt until a passphrase is entered. For the drill, use the recovery passphrase below.

recovery phrase for fajeg-kawep: druix-gorius-briax-ulaeth-fraox-lammir-pelox-jormir-pelwyn-julir

Wiki: Document transport — quarterly stock-count ledger

The quarterly stock-count ledger for each depot must travel as a physical original to the Calverton records office; electronic copies are not accepted for audit. Dispatch seals the ledger in a numbered transit wallet, logs it in the movements register, and books collection with Fernway Couriers no later than two working days after count close. The standing hand-over instruction for the courier is stated immediately below.

handover note for yagep-tagef: the fenok sorwyn courier leaves the fraok sileth sorax ledger at gate 2873 under passcode 476683